How to Design Furniture Price Tags That Sell — From Paper Hang Tags to Digital ESL
Why Furniture Price Tags Need a Different Design Approach
Walk into a supermarket and the price tags work perfectly: you’re standing two feet from the shelf, the fluorescent lighting is bright and uniform, and all you need is a number. Now walk into a furniture showroom. The sofa you’re eyeing is twelve feet away. The lighting is warm and directional — great for making walnut veneer glow, terrible for reading fine print. And you’re not just checking a price; you’re mentally calculating whether a $2,499 sectional is worth three times more than the one you saw last weekend.
Furniture price tags operate under fundamentally different constraints than general retail tags. Three differences stand out.
First, reading distance. In a supermarket, the customer is 1–3 feet from the shelf edge. In a furniture showroom, the typical viewing distance is 6–15 feet — and a customer may decide whether to walk closer based entirely on whether they can read the price from where they stand. A tag designed for close-up reading becomes invisible at showroom scale.
Second, aesthetic tension. A supermarket aisle is a utilitarian space; no one expects the price tags to be beautiful. But a furniture showroom is selling a lifestyle — the room vignettes, the coordinated textures, the aspirational atmosphere. A fluorescent orange sticker screaming “SALE” on a hand-rubbed oak dining table doesn’t just look bad; it undermines the perceived value of the product itself.
Third, information depth. Grocery price tags need a price and a unit. Furniture price tags need to justify a four- or five-figure purchase decision. Materials, dimensions, finish options, delivery lead times, care instructions — the tag is not just a label, it’s a silent salesperson working when staff are busy with another customer.
The core challenge of furniture price tag design, then, is solving two problems simultaneously: functional visibility at distance and brand-consistent presentation up close. Get either wrong, and the tag costs you more in lost sales than you saved on printing.
Core Elements of Effective Furniture Price Tag Design
Before choosing between paper and digital — before selecting materials or fonts — there’s a design framework every furniture price tag needs to get right. The golden rule: an effective furniture price tag must answer three questions in three seconds — What is this? How much does it cost? Why is it worth that price?
These three questions map directly to the three design dimensions that follow.
Information Hierarchy — What to Include and in What Order
Most poorly designed furniture tags fail not because they lack information, but because they lack hierarchy. When everything on the tag is the same size, nothing guides the eye — and at showroom distance, that means nothing gets read.
Think of your price tag as a four-layer pyramid. The top layer answers the first question any customer asks; each layer below adds depth for those who step closer.
Layer 1 — Identity + Price (largest type): Product name and price must dominate the tag visually. This isn’t negotiable. A customer scanning a room from ten feet away should register both elements without squinting. For a dining table, this reads: “Toscana Extending Dining Table — $2,199.”
Layer 2 — Value Signals (medium type): This is where you justify the price in a single line. Material provenance, style era, craftsmanship marker — whatever makes this piece worth its number. “Solid American Walnut / Mid-Century Design” or “Hand-Turned Legs / Italian Leather.” This layer bridges the gap between price shock and perceived value.
Layer 3 — Specifications (smaller type): Dimensions, finish options, material composition, delivery estimate. Practical information the customer needs before making a decision, but not before they’re already interested. Keep it scannable: “78”L × 42″W × 30″H · Available in Walnut, Oak, or Matte Black.”
Layer 4 — Machine-Readable Data (smallest type): SKU, barcode, QR code. Essential for operations, invisible to the browsing experience. The QR code earns its spot here if it links to something useful — assembly video, material sourcing story, or customer reviews — but it should never compete with Layers 1–3 for visual attention.
Retail behavior research consistently shows that shoppers allocate only a few seconds of attention to any single display before deciding whether to engage further. A tag with clear visual hierarchy respects that reality; a tag without it fights against human nature and loses.
Typography and Readability — Fonts That Work at Showroom Distance
Typography isn’t decoration — it’s a functional specification for how information travels from the tag to the customer’s brain across a room full of visual noise.
Font choice. Sans-serif typefaces — Montserrat, Helvetica, Inter, Open Sans — outperform serifs at distance. The clean strokes and open apertures hold their shape when viewed from across a room, while serifs blur together. Limit yourself to two font families maximum: one for the product name and price, one for supporting text. Every additional font erodes the visual coherence that makes a tag look professional rather than cobbled together.
Size. These numbers aren’t suggestions; they’re based on the geometry of human vision at showroom distances:
| Element | Minimum Size | Visible At |
|---|---|---|
| Price | 24px | ~8–10 ft |
| Product name | 18–20px | ~6–8 ft |
| Description / specs | 14–16px | ~3–5 ft |
| SKU / barcode | 12px | ~1–2 ft |
Contrast. The Web Content Accessibility Guidelines (WCAG) 2.1 AA standard requires a minimum contrast ratio of 4.5:1 for body text and 3:1 for large text (≥24px). Black text on a white background delivers approximately 21:1 — the gold standard. But a subtle design choice many retailers overlook: if your showroom uses directional spotlights, glossy tag surfaces create glare that effectively reduces contrast to zero at certain angles. A matte lamination drops surface reflectivity below 5%, preserving readability regardless of lighting angle.
Color Strategy and Brand Consistency
Color on a price tag does two jobs. It communicates information (is this full price, on sale, or clearance?) and it signals brand identity (does this store feel premium, approachable, or discount-driven?). When these two jobs conflict — say, a fluorescent red SALE sticker on a brand that otherwise communicates understated elegance — the tag undermines both.
A three-tier color system solves this:
Standard pricing: Your brand’s primary palette. Navy text on cream card stock. Charcoal on white with a thin brass accent line. Whatever your brand owns — own it consistently. When 95% of your floor uses the same tag design, the 5% that doesn’t becomes instantly meaningful.
Promotional pricing: Your brand’s accent color — used as a signal, not a takeover. A red stripe across the top of the tag, an orange dot in the corner, or a colored border. Keep the accent to less than 20% of the tag’s surface area. The psychology here is well-established: red signals “deal” to North American and European consumers, but its effectiveness is inversely proportional to its frequency. If more than a third of your floor carries a red marker, customers learn to ignore it.
Clearance / final markdown: A dedicated third color — yellow or orange works well because it’s distinct from both standard and promotional signals. This creates a conditioned response: customers who learn that “yellow tag = deepest discount” will seek out yellow tags without being told.
The key is consistency across every category in your store. A customer who learns your color code in the bedroom section should be able to apply it instantly in living room and dining. Every exception erodes the system’s usefulness.
Physical Price Tags — Materials, Finishes, and Production
Design principles are universal. But when you’re actually producing hundreds or thousands of physical tags, the material choices you make determine whether those principles survive contact with reality. A beautifully designed tag printed on flimsy paper that curls after two weeks in a humid showroom is no longer a well-designed tag.
The material isn’t just a substrate — it’s part of the brand experience. Ask yourself: does this tag material match the furniture it describes?
Material Selection — Matching the Tag to the Furniture
Different furniture segments demand different tag materials. The right choice aligns the tag’s tactile and visual quality with the product’s price point.
Premium and custom furniture ($2,000+): Metal tags — brushed aluminum, engraved brass, or matte-finished stainless steel — communicate permanence and craftsmanship. Leather or leatherette hang tags with debossed branding work equally well for upholstery pieces. At approximately $0.50–$2.00+ per tag, the unit cost is meaningful, but when a single sale is worth thousands, a tag that reinforces quality more than earns its keep. Aluminum and brass also resist the UV fading and humidity warping that plague paper in sunlit showrooms.
Mid-market brands ($500–$2,000): 400–600gsm art card stock with matte lamination is the workhorse of furniture retail. At $0.15–$0.40 per tag, it offers a substantial hand feel — thick enough to hang straight without curling, rigid enough to survive months on the floor. Foil stamping (gold, silver, or copper) on the brand name or logo area adds perceived value at roughly 20–40% cost increase. Die-cut shapes — rounded corners at minimum, custom silhouettes for flagship collections — differentiate your tag from the rectangular commodity look.
Volume and promotional furniture (under $500): 200–300gsm coated paper or synthetic paper (water-resistant, tear-resistant) prioritizes durability at scale. At $0.05–$0.15 per tag, the economics work for high-SKU environments. Synthetic paper is particularly underrated for furniture — it handles the ambient humidity of warehouse-adjacent showrooms without warping, and it’s essentially un-tearable in normal handling.
Outdoor and warehouse displays: This is a special case that catches many retailers off guard. Standard paper and card stock degrade visibly within 3–6 months under UV exposure and humidity cycling. Plastic (PVC or PET) or metal tags are mandatory here — the small premium per tag is cheaper than replacing faded, curled paper tags quarterly.
Finishing and Production Techniques
Three finishing techniques separate a professional furniture tag from something that looks like it came off an office printer.
Lamination. The choice between matte and gloss isn’t aesthetic preference — it’s a functional decision driven by your lighting. Matte lamination keeps surface reflectivity below 5%, making tags readable under the directional spotlights common in furniture showrooms. Gloss lamination (15–25% reflectivity) works better in naturally lit or diffusely lit spaces. If your showroom has track lighting aimed at product displays, go matte — every time.
Foil stamping and embossing. Hot foil stamping applies a metallic or pigment foil to the tag surface under heat and pressure (110–130°C for coated paper stock). It’s the single highest-impact finishing upgrade for the cost — a $0.05–$0.10 per-tag premium that transforms brand perception. Embossing (raised relief) or debossing (depressed relief) adds a tactile dimension that customers notice when they pick up the tag — and they do pick up tags on high-consideration purchases.
Die-cutting. Custom shapes are not frivolous. A rectangular tag is anonymous; a tag cut to match your logo’s silhouette or a shape that echoes your product category is unmistakably yours. The die tooling costs $50–$150 one-time, with a per-tag premium of roughly $0.02–$0.05. For a flagship collection that will be on display for years, the math is trivial.
Attachment Methods — How to Mount Without Damaging Furniture
The best-designed tag in the world becomes a liability if its attachment method damages a $3,000 sofa. Different furniture surfaces demand different approaches — and one rule is absolute.
Upholstery and fabric (sofas, headboards, dining chairs): A Swift-Tach gun or safety pin through an existing seam is the industry standard. The needle penetrates 2–3mm of fabric thickness — enough to hold securely without visible damage. Cotton string or leather cord looped through a reinforced eyelet on the tag is the premium alternative. Either way, the attachment point should be discreet: inside a back cushion seam or along the side panel, not front and center.
Wood and lacquered surfaces (tables, cabinets, case goods): Do not use adhesive. Not double-sided tape. Not removable mounting squares. Not “safe for wood” stickers. Adhesive failure on a lacquered surface can peel the finish — a $500–$1,000 refinishing cost for a mistake that was entirely avoidable. Instead, use cotton or leather cord hang tags looped around a drawer pull or table leg, or place a freestanding acrylic sign holder on the surface. If you must attach directly to a surface, micro-suction cups designed for smooth finishes are the least-risky option, but even these should be tested on an inconspicuous area first.
Glass and stone (tabletops, shelves): Transparent acrylic stands or edge-grip clips. Micro-suction cups work reliably on glass. Avoid anything that applies pressure to stone edges, which can chip.
Metal and industrial-finish furniture: Magnetic tags or metal eyelet-and-chain attachments. These surfaces are forgiving, but the attachment should match the industrial aesthetic — a delicate cotton string looks out of place on powder-coated steel.
Digital Price Tags (ESL) for Furniture Retail — What to Look For
Paper tags have served furniture retail for a century. But for an increasing number of retailers — particularly multi-store chains and high-promotion environments — electronic shelf labels (ESL) are changing the calculus of what a price tag can do.
Switching to digital isn’t just about going paperless. It’s about unlocking capabilities that paper tags can never deliver: instant price updates across every store simultaneously, dynamic content that changes by time of day, and QR codes that connect a showroom browser to an online buyer journey. But choosing an ESL system for furniture retail demands different criteria than choosing one for a grocery store. Furniture is bigger, the buying cycle is longer, and the aesthetic bar is higher.
Screen Size and Display Format — Match the Tag to the Furniture Scale
A 2-inch e-ink label that works perfectly for a jar of pasta sauce disappears next to a six-seat dining table. Furniture demands larger displays.
Small accessories and décor (vases, lamps, cushions): 2.1–2.9-inch ESLs are sufficient. These are accent pieces where the price tag shouldn’t dominate.
Individual furniture pieces (chairs, nightstands, coffee tables): Start at 4.2 inches. This size accommodates product name, price, and a brief material note without feeling cramped.
Large statement pieces (sofas, dining tables, beds, wardrobes): 7.5 inches and up, ideally in a wide aspect ratio. At this scale, the ESL can display not just price but a short product story — material provenance, designer name, or a QR code link to an assembly or care video. Some furniture retailers now deploy A4-format e-paper displays (roughly 10–13 inches) on flagship pieces, turning the price tag into a mini-brochure.
Outdoor and warehouse displays: Look for IP65 or higher rated enclosures, an operating temperature range that covers your local climate extremes, and screens that remain readable in direct sunlight — one area where reflective e-ink technology has a natural advantage over emissive LCDs.
E-ink displays hold a key advantage in furniture showrooms: they’re reflective rather than emissive, meaning they look like paper under ambient light rather than glowing like a smartphone screen. Under the 300–500 lux typical of showroom lighting, a quality e-ink display reads as clearly as a printed tag — without the blue glow that clashes with warm interior lighting.
Communication Protocol and Integration — The Tech That Makes It Work
An ESL is not a standalone device. It’s an endpoint in a wireless communication system, and the protocol that connects it to your pricing database determines how reliably and quickly your tags update.
2.4GHz proprietary protocol: The preferred choice for furniture retail. A single base station typically covers 500–1,000m² in open space — enough for most showroom floors — with a range of 25–30 meters. Signal penetration through drywall partitions holds up well (approximately 30% attenuation through two standard walls). More importantly, 2.4GHz systems handle metal-rich environments better than BLE, which matters in furniture stores full of metal bed frames, steel cabinet hardware, and aluminum chair legs. Update speed tells the real story: a 1,000-tag system refreshes in roughly 20–30 seconds. A store-wide price change happens while you’re still reaching for your coffee.
Bluetooth Low Energy (BLE 5.0+): Lower infrastructure cost and compatible with most modern smartphones, but with real trade-offs. Coverage per base station is typically 10–30 meters in retail environments — far short of the theoretical 200-meter spec, which assumes open air. Bulk updates for 1,000 tags can take 2–5 minutes rather than seconds. BLE is a reasonable choice for smaller, single-store operations where coverage is manageable and update speed isn’t mission-critical.
NFC (Near Field Communication): Not a bulk-update solution, but a valuable supplement. NFC-enabled tags let customers tap their phone against a price tag to pull up detailed product specs, material sourcing stories, or video content. Think of it as a bridge between the physical tag and the online product page — valuable for furniture where the purchase decision involves research that continues after the customer leaves the store.
Your physical environment should drive the protocol decision. If your showroom has many metal fixtures, partition walls, or spans more than 500m², lean toward 2.4GHz proprietary systems. They cost marginally more per base station, but the reliability difference in complex RF environments more than justifies it.
Software Ecosystem and After-Sales — Beyond the Hardware
The hardware gets your attention; the software determines whether you regret the purchase. Too many retailers evaluate ESLs by comparing screen specs and per-tag prices, only to discover after deployment that the software can’t do what they need — or that it can, but only with an ongoing subscription fee they weren’t planning for.
Three areas deserve scrutiny before signing any ESL contract.
Design flexibility. Can you customize tag templates to match your brand — fonts, colors, layout, logo placement — or are you locked into a fixed set of templates that make your tags look like every other retailer’s? For furniture, where brand presentation is central to the selling environment, template lock-in is a dealbreaker. The best systems let you design templates that are indistinguishable in style from your printed tags, just dynamic.
System integration. Does the ESL software expose an API or SDK for connecting to your POS, ERP, or inventory management system? Does it support open protocols like MQTT that allow integration with modern IoT and retail platforms? If the answer is “we have our own app and that’s all you need,” ask more questions. A closed system works until it doesn’t — and the moment you need to sync pricing across your e-commerce site and your showroom floor simultaneously, a closed system becomes the bottleneck.
Total cost of ownership. The most consequential — and least transparent — variable is software licensing. Some ESL vendors charge per-tag-per-month subscription fees that compound into tens of thousands of dollars annually for a mid-size store. Others offer a one-time software purchase with lifetime updates included, optionally deployed on-premise for complete data control. Over a 5-year horizon, the difference between these models can exceed the initial hardware cost. When evaluating proposals, ask for the 5-year total cost including all software licensing, support, and anticipated hardware replacements — not just the per-tag price on page one of the quote.

Choosing the Right Price Tag Strategy for Your Furniture Business
After exploring both physical craftsmanship and digital capability, the practical question remains: which approach is right for your business, right now? The answer isn’t “digital is the future so switch immediately” or “paper worked for decades so stick with it.” It depends on four factors: your store count, your SKU volume, your price-update frequency, and your brand positioning.
Here’s a decision framework that maps these factors to a recommended approach:
Single store, low update frequency (seasonal or quarterly pricing): Stick with premium physical tags. You’re changing prices four times a year across perhaps 500 SKUs. The labor math doesn’t justify ESL hardware — a well-designed tag system with consistent branding will serve you perfectly. Invest the ESL budget in better materials and finishing instead.
Single store, high update frequency (monthly promotions, flash sales): Consider a hybrid approach. Deploy ESLs on your highest-turnover categories and promotional zones — sofas, dining sets, and clearance sections — where pricing changes most often. Keep paper tags on slow-moving inventory and accessories. This minimizes the upfront investment while capturing most of the labor-saving benefit.
Multi-store chain (3+ locations), any update frequency: The case for ESL becomes compelling. Centralized management alone — push a price change to 10,000 tags across five stores in under a minute — eliminates the coordination cost and error rate that plague multi-location paper-tag workflows. The typical ROI calculation is instructive: a mid-size furniture retailer with three stores and 2,000 SKUs per store, running 15% monthly price changes, spends roughly $3,000–$5,000 annually on labor just for tag changes (printing, sorting, distributing, replacing). ESL systems for this scale typically recover their upfront cost within 12–18 months from labor savings alone — before accounting for the revenue impact of pricing errors eliminated and promotional agility gained.
Premium/luxury positioning with strong aesthetic identity: Don’t assume you need to go digital. A leather hang tag with hot-stamped gold foil on a handcrafted Italian sofa is a brand asset, not an operational inefficiency. Some of the world’s most successful furniture brands choose to make their physical tags so beautiful that they become part of the product story. Digital is a tool, not a religion — use it where it solves a problem, not where it creates an aesthetic one.
Three universal principles, regardless of which path you choose:
- Make the price visible from across the room. If a customer has to walk up to every piece to know what it costs, you’re losing sales to hesitation.
- Make the tag match the merchandise. A $5,000 product deserves a tag that looks like it belongs. A $200 product doesn’t need one.
- Make every tag tell a story, not just state a number. The tag is the last thing a customer reads before deciding whether to talk to a salesperson or walk out the door. Make those three seconds count.
